THE PRACTICAL BAG PATTERN BY TANYA WHELEN




The shop has listed some of Tanya Whelan's patterns and I actually made a bag from her Practical Bag Pattern today! I made it from Feathered Friends fabric (which we also sell of course) by Wendy Slotboom for In the Beginning Fabrics. I was really happy with how the bag turned out! I used the big red bird fabric for the outside, the floral for the inside and the blue stems and leaves for the handle. It took me about 2 hours total to cut it out and stitch it up. It's a perfect size for a day at the beach, a day out with baby or an eco friendly trip to the market. I'm going to use mine to take packages to the Post Office.
